BlogUnderstand the meaning of the 403 Forbidden error and how to use a proxy to resolve this problem

Understand the meaning of the 403 Forbidden error and how to use a proxy to resolve this problem

2023-07-04 13:18:19

403 Forbidden error is one of the common errors we encounter when browsing a web page or accessing a resource. This error message means that the server rejected our request, indicating that we do not have permission to access the resource. 403 Forbidden error can occur in various scenarios, such as access to restricted web pages, required login pages, or blocked IP addresses. Understanding the meaning of the 403 Forbidden error is important to resolve this problem, and learning to use proxies is a common way to resolve such errors.

On the Internet, many websites or specific pages have access restrictions that allow access only to certain users or under certain conditions. If we do not have qualified or legitimate authentication, we will encounter a 403 Forbidden error. In addition, many websites require users to log in before accessing certain pages. You will also encounter the 403 Forbidden error if there is no login or if the login credentials are incorrect. There is also a situation where a website may block certain IP addresses or ranges of IP addresses, perhaps due to security issues, malicious behavior, or other reasons. If our IP address is blocked, we will also receive a 403 Forbidden error when accessing the site.

Using a proxy is a common workaround for the 403 Forbidden error. Proxies can help us bypass access restrictions, hide the real IP address, and communicate with the target website through a proxy server. Here are the steps to resolve the 403 Forbidden error using a proxy:

Obtain Available proxy IP addresses: We need to select a reliable proxy IP provider or proxy IP pool service to obtain available proxy IP addresses. Ensure that the proxy IP with high anonymity, stability and speed is selected, which can better ensure the smooth progress of the crawling work.

Configure proxy Settings: When writing crawler code or using crawler tools, you need to configure the proxy Settings, adding the proxy IP and port to the corresponding configuration items. In this way, the crawler will communicate through a proxy server when visiting the target website, thus hiding the real IP address.

Verify proxy availability: It is a good idea to verify the availability of the proxy before using the proxy IP. We can test and verify the proxy IP by sending HTTP requests or using specialized tools to ensure that the proxy IP can normally connect and access the target website, so as to avoid wasting time and resources.

Adjust the request rate: It is important to adjust the request rate to avoid triggering the anti-crawling mechanism of the target website. We can set the appropriate request interval and access frequency, simulate the behavior pattern of real users, avoid bringing too much load pressure to the website, so as to improve the success rate of data collection.

Monitoring and adjustment: When using proxy IP for crawler work, we need to timely monitor the status of data acquisition and proxy IP access. If you encounter a 403 Forbidden error that still cannot be resolved, you may need to adjust the proxy IP or switch to another available proxy to ensure smooth access and collection of data.

It is important to note that using proxy IP is not a panacea for all 403 Forbidden errors. Some sites may have more stringent safeguards, including detection of proxy IP and anti-crawling mechanisms. Therefore, when we encounter the 403 Forbidden error, we should also consider other factors, such as request headers, authentication, access rights, etc., and make corresponding adjustments and solutions according to the actual situation.

All in all, understanding the meaning of the 403 Forbidden error is the first step to solving the problem. Using a proxy can help us bypass access restrictions, hide the real IP address, and provide an intermediate channel to the target website. However, using a proxy is only one way to solve the 403 Forbidden error, and the specific solution needs to be adjusted and optimized for the specific situation. By properly configuring proxy Settings, verifying proxy availability, and paying attention to request rates and monitoring conditions, we can better handle the 403 Forbidden errors encountered throughout the crawling process.

Recommend articles